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,291 in Lisbon versus $1,938 in Surfers Paradise.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,322 in Lisbon versus $3,221 in Surfers Paradise.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,354 in Lisbon versus $4,503 in Surfers Paradise.

Living in Lisbon is roughly 18% more expensive than in Surfers Paradise,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Lisbon 71% above, Surfers Paradise 45%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,633 in Lisbon and $1,301 in Surfers Paradise.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Surfers Paradise pays 104% more on average while also being the cheaper of the two. The combined effect is a noticeably stronger local purchasing power.

Dining out: $63.0 in Lisbon vs $93.0 in Surfers Paradise for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$267 vs $344 per month, with Lisbon cheaper across the board.
